Origins’ new noctural thirst-quencher


UK. Origins has created a new product to address the skin’s unique night-time needs. Drink Upâ„¢ Intensive Overnight Mask, which began rolling out in travel retail this month, is said to instantly hydrate parched skin while helping to repair and reinforce its delicate moisture barrier.

The mask’s key thirst-quenching ingredients include Apricot Kernel Oil, Plant Glycerine and Sodium Hyaluronate. Orange Peel Wax, Avocado Oil and Mango Butters also help to replenish valuable moisture levels.

Night-time is an ideal time to apply such a mask, as this is when skin focuses on repair. However, skin is most metabolically active during the night, which causes its temperature to rise by approximately half a degree. This can lead to moisture loss and put skin at risk for future damage, hence the importance of nocturnal hydration.

“Studies have shown that skin is most permeable during the night, creating the optimal time to apply high-performance products that help support skin’s vital functions,” noted Dr. Lieve Declercq, Origins Global Spokesperson of Plant Physiology and Molecular Biology.

In an eight-week clinical test completed in March, the skin’s moisture level was proven to increase by up to 75% within minutes of applying Origins Drink Upâ„¢ Intensive Overnight Mask, according to the brand.

In other news, Origins has introduced what it describes as a new category of foundation, to help perfect the skin’s appearance. Multi-Grainâ„¢ Makeup SPF 14 is described as an oil-free, talc-free, fragrance-free loose powder foundation that smoothes onto skin, leaving it radiant and even-toned. It too is available in selected travel retail doors from this month.

Enriched with a unique collection of grains and antioxidants, the foundation provides skincare benefits, along with colour coverage.

Each daily serving of Multi-Grainâ„¢ Makeup SPF 14 provides skin with the wholesome goodness of finely-milled grains, nutritious oats, antioxidant vitamins and an all-natural sunscreen, the brand maintains.

“This multi-benefit powder is make-up that truly promotes healthy looking skin,” explained Lynn Mazzella, Origins Senior Vice President of Global Product Development and Sustainability. “Formulated with a nutritious blend of wholesome grains and potent antioxidants, this loose foundation provides great coverage while good-for-you ingredients work to boost skin’s look of health.”

A-list make-up artist Ciona Johnson-King added: “This is the next generation of mineral products. It has the ideal purity of mineral make-up but with added extras – easy application, beneficial ingredients and a perfect finish [with] no chalkiness or drying. The result [is] truly fresh, dewy and younger looking skin.”

The lightweight powder foundation comes in five shades, 01 Light, 02 Light/Medium, 03 Medium, 04 Medium/Deep, and 05 Deep.
